Forspec PROBOND 1100 is a two-component, high-strength epoxy adhesive for bonding, filling and repair work on concrete and masonry. It is designed for bonding freshly mixed concrete to hardened concrete
  • Provides 55.2 MPa compressive strength and 29.02 MPa tensile strength.
  • Bonds freshly mixed concrete to sound, hardened concrete.
  • Suitable for both horizontal and vertical repair applications.
  • Fills prepared static cracks and voids from 3–20 mm
  • Suitable for horizontal and vertical applications
  • Low 0.2% shrinkage on cure
  • Suitable for selected Forspec sheet-membrane terminations
  • Compliant with AS/NZS 4020 for potable-water contact after curing
  • Not suitable for cracks subject to movement
  • 1. Confirm the repair is suitable for a rigid epoxy. Do not use PROBOND 1100 on cracks subject to movement.
  • 2. Allow new concrete to cure for at least 28 days. Mechanically remove dirt, dust, curing compounds, oils, grease, sealers, coatings and weak material.
  • 3. Rough-grind, scarify, bush-hammer or otherwise texture smooth surfaces, then vacuum clean. Both bonding surfaces must be sound, dry and contaminant-free.
  • 4. Pre-condition Part A and Part B to 21–24°C. Combine equal parts in a clean pail and mix at 300–400 rpm for 2–3 minutes, scraping the sides and base until uniform and streak-free.
  • 5. Apply immediately while workable. At 24°C, the stated working time is approximately 45 minutes and reduces as temperature rises.
  • 6. For static cracks and voids, inject or gravity-feed the mixed adhesive into prepared openings from 3–20 mm wide. Fill larger voids in layers to limit trapped air.
  • 7. For anchoring, partially fill the prepared hole, insert the bolt or dowel with a slow twisting motion, remove excess and leave undisturbed. For small spall repairs, cut to sound square edges, press in the adhesive and trowel flush.
  • 8. For selected Forspec sheet-membrane terminations, prepare the reglet, install the membrane to its current TDS, fill and trowel the termination flush.
  • 9. Protect the repair until fully cured before loading, traffic, grinding, overcoating or flood testing. Cure varies with temperature; verify the current TDS before use.
  • 10. Clean uncured residue from tools with a mild solvent. Cured epoxy requires mechanical removal.
  • Product type: Two-component high-strength epoxy adhesive
  • Pack size: 10 kg kit comprising 5 kg Part A and 5 kg Part B
  • Mix ratio: 1:1 Part A to Part B
  • Viscosity: 2,210 cPs at 25°C
  • Gel time: 25 minutes for 60 g mass
  • Working time: Approximately 45 minutes at 24°C
  • Tack-free time: 3–5 hours at 23°C
  • Application temperature: 5°C to 35°C
  • Service temperature after curing: -7°C to 50°C
  • Tensile strength: 29.02 MPa to ASTM D638-14
  • Compressive strength: 55.2 MPa to ASTM D695-15
  • Flexural strength: 35.37 MPa to ASTM D790-17
  • Shrinkage on cure: 0.2%
  • Hardened-to-hardened concrete bond strength: 15.6 MPa at 2 days; 20.1 MPa at 14 days
  • Shelf life: 24 months in original unopened packaging stored dry at 23°C and 50% RH
  • Potable-water contact: TDS states compliance with AS/NZS 4020 after curing
  • Limitations: Not for moving cracks, large or deep patch repairs, or thinning with solvents
